Networking is the practice of connecting computers and other devices to share data and resources. It enables communication, collaboration, and access to services across local and wide areas. The field covers design, deployment, operation, and ongoing management of networks.

Emerging trends include software-defined networking (SDN), network function virtualization (NFV), SD-WAN, cloud networking, and edge computing.
